We are delighted to announce that, in celebration of World Children’s Book Day, our Library will welcome the young students of the 5th Kindergarten of Kalambaka on Wednesday, April 2, 2025.
The visit will include:
📖 Storytelling, taking children on a journey into the magical world of books.
🎨 Creative activities, such as painting and crafts inspired by the story.
🧩 Interactive games, fostering imagination and a love for reading.
📚 A library tour, where our young visitors will explore the space and learn about the book lending process.
We look forward to sharing this special experience with our young readers and celebrating the joy of reading together! 🌟📚
